Output 66e7c2c7738682d558fdb581572c5694fe2c63a8f31355e4569133642cbb2a2d:1

value
5326296
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2313b40f1e05c94eec9913f6b4812baf6c983ac180b4f4f50d74cf288ea0a768
address
bc1pyvfmgrc7qhy5amyez0mtfqft4akfswkpsz60fagdwn8j3r4q5a5qycfzgs
transaction
66e7c2c7738682d558fdb581572c5694fe2c63a8f31355e4569133642cbb2a2d
spent
true